Italy is suitable for all year round holidays. The peak tourist time is in the Summer holiday season but Italy is also host to some magnificent Christmas markets in South Tyrol and Rome to name a few, with life size nativity scenes and traditional choirs.

Beaches on Italy holiday 2020 / 2021 packages all inclusive are always near hand due to Italy’s linear shape. An important warning about some beaches while on your holiday is that some are privately owned. This means that you may be charged as much as 10 Euro for just entering a private area. Most of these beaches can also be overcrowded at the weekends and are usually not well maintained.
All inclusive in Italy are also very tourist friendly holidays. Most Italians can speak at least some English and most tour guides and hotel staff should be fluent
